Audrey Jimenez passed away on January 12, 2026 at the age of 93.
Audrey Mae Monson was born on May 23, 1932 in San Pedro, CA. Her family moved to San Leandro in 1937, where Audrey resided for the rest of her life.
She and her husband Michael (Mike) Jimenez were married for 58 years until Mike’s death in 2009. Together, Audrey and Mike had full lives raising their two children, spending time with extended family in the East Bay and beyond, hosting dinner parties, playing bridge, bowling in leagues at Manor Bowl and Castro Village Bowl, and traveling (notable trips included Disneyland during its opening year, the 1960 Winter Olympics, a cruise to Alaska, and Spain).
Audrey was a devoted mother and grandmother. She was an avid seamstress and craftswoman, fashioning handmade Christmas decorations, many of which are still in excellent condition to this day. Audrey adored animals, and her house was a menagerie of pets throughout the years, home to dogs, cats, birds, and an occasional stray critter who found its way in.
Audrey is survived by her daughter Michele Jimenez; son-in-law Andrew Gray; brother Ken Monson; granddaughter Katie Jimenez-Gray; and many nieces, nephews, cousins, and their children.
No service is planned at this time, but we invite you to enjoy a glass of wine or a sweet treat in Audrey’s memory (Klondike bars and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ups were her favorites).
